Cargando…
Servicing HEP experiments with a complete set of ready integreated and configured common software components
The LCG Applications Area at CERN provides basic software components for the LHC experiments such as ROOT, POOL, COOL which are developed in house and also a set of "external" software packages (70) which are needed in addition such as Python, Boost, Qt, CLHEP, etc. These packages target m...
Autores principales: | , , , |
---|---|
Lenguaje: | eng |
Publicado: |
2010
|
Materias: | |
Acceso en línea: | https://dx.doi.org/10.1088/1742-6596/219/4/042022 http://cds.cern.ch/record/1269665 |
_version_ | 1780920171904368640 |
---|---|
author | Roiser, S Gaspar, A Perrin, Y Kruzelecki, K |
author_facet | Roiser, S Gaspar, A Perrin, Y Kruzelecki, K |
author_sort | Roiser, S |
collection | CERN |
description | The LCG Applications Area at CERN provides basic software components for the LHC experiments such as ROOT, POOL, COOL which are developed in house and also a set of "external" software packages (70) which are needed in addition such as Python, Boost, Qt, CLHEP, etc. These packages target many different areas of HEP computing such as data persistency, math, simulation, grid computing, databases, graphics, etc. Other packages provide tools for documentation, debugging, scripting languages and compilers. All these packages are provided in a consistent manner on different compilers, architectures and operating systems. The Software Process and Infrastructure project (SPI) [1] is responsible for the continous testing, coordination, release and deployment of these software packages. The main driving force for the actions carried out by SPI are the needs of the LHC experiments, but also other HEP experiments could profit from the set of consistent libraries provided and receive a stable and well tested foundation to build their experiment software frameworks. This presentation will first provide a brief description of the tools and services provided for the coordination, testing, release, deployment and presentation of LCG/AA software packages and then focus on a second set of tools provided for outside LHC experiments to deploy a stable set of HEP related software packages both as binary distribution or from source. |
id | cern-1269665 |
institution | Organización Europea para la Investigación Nuclear |
language | eng |
publishDate | 2010 |
record_format | invenio |
spelling | cern-12696652022-08-17T13:33:03Zdoi:10.1088/1742-6596/219/4/042022http://cds.cern.ch/record/1269665engRoiser, SGaspar, APerrin, YKruzelecki, KServicing HEP experiments with a complete set of ready integreated and configured common software componentsComputing and ComputersThe LCG Applications Area at CERN provides basic software components for the LHC experiments such as ROOT, POOL, COOL which are developed in house and also a set of "external" software packages (70) which are needed in addition such as Python, Boost, Qt, CLHEP, etc. These packages target many different areas of HEP computing such as data persistency, math, simulation, grid computing, databases, graphics, etc. Other packages provide tools for documentation, debugging, scripting languages and compilers. All these packages are provided in a consistent manner on different compilers, architectures and operating systems. The Software Process and Infrastructure project (SPI) [1] is responsible for the continous testing, coordination, release and deployment of these software packages. The main driving force for the actions carried out by SPI are the needs of the LHC experiments, but also other HEP experiments could profit from the set of consistent libraries provided and receive a stable and well tested foundation to build their experiment software frameworks. This presentation will first provide a brief description of the tools and services provided for the coordination, testing, release, deployment and presentation of LCG/AA software packages and then focus on a second set of tools provided for outside LHC experiments to deploy a stable set of HEP related software packages both as binary distribution or from source.oai:cds.cern.ch:12696652010 |
spellingShingle | Computing and Computers Roiser, S Gaspar, A Perrin, Y Kruzelecki, K Servicing HEP experiments with a complete set of ready integreated and configured common software components |
title | Servicing HEP experiments with a complete set of ready integreated and configured common software components |
title_full | Servicing HEP experiments with a complete set of ready integreated and configured common software components |
title_fullStr | Servicing HEP experiments with a complete set of ready integreated and configured common software components |
title_full_unstemmed | Servicing HEP experiments with a complete set of ready integreated and configured common software components |
title_short | Servicing HEP experiments with a complete set of ready integreated and configured common software components |
title_sort | servicing hep experiments with a complete set of ready integreated and configured common software components |
topic | Computing and Computers |
url | https://dx.doi.org/10.1088/1742-6596/219/4/042022 http://cds.cern.ch/record/1269665 |
work_keys_str_mv | AT roisers servicinghepexperimentswithacompletesetofreadyintegreatedandconfiguredcommonsoftwarecomponents AT gaspara servicinghepexperimentswithacompletesetofreadyintegreatedandconfiguredcommonsoftwarecomponents AT perriny servicinghepexperimentswithacompletesetofreadyintegreatedandconfiguredcommonsoftwarecomponents AT kruzeleckik servicinghepexperimentswithacompletesetofreadyintegreatedandconfiguredcommonsoftwarecomponents |